- Saalex is seeking a
- Senior
Researcher in Newport, RI to support advanced warfare analysis and operational research efforts.
The selected candidate will provide subject matter expertise in military operations research, support Ph D-level faculty within the Strategic and Operational Research Department, and contribute to advanced projects requiring senior-level operational knowledge and rigorous academic research methodologies.

How to prepare for a job interview at Saalex
✨Showcase Your Research Skills
In scientific research, it’s crucial to demonstrate your ability to design and conduct experiments. Come armed with examples of past projects where you've developed hypotheses, collected data, and analysed results. Be ready to discuss any specific methodologies or tools you’ve used, like PCR techniques or statistical software.
✨Prepare for Technical Questions
Expect some technical questions specific to your field. Make sure you're up to speed with recent advancements in scientific research related to the role at Saalex. Brush up on concepts relevant to their projects and be prepared to discuss how you would approach a specific research problem or challenge they might face.
✨Know Your Publications
If you've authored or co-authored any papers, be prepared to discuss them! Highlighting your contributions to published research can really set you apart. It shows not only your expertise but also your ability to communicate complex ideas clearly, which is key in scientific research roles.
